KHR @ Crunchyroll
« on: March 18, 2009, 12:49:47 AM »
Reportedly, Crunchyroll is going to broadcast Hitman Reborn episodes one hour after original airing in Japan. So that's basically the same thing that happend to Naruto. Guess it's a good thing? Just read it, so if you already knew, don't bother :)

yeah well that's what CR is there for i guess..anyway, the broadcast is limited to the US, Canada, UK, Australia, and New Zealand..but anything that's released on that site eventually finds its way onto the market, the one way or the other...so yeah i think we all will be able to enjoy subbed reborn within a day of its original airing in japan ;) just like naruto, gintama and skip beat etc...

oh and btw...funimation still sucks ..this deal is between d-rights inc and CR...d-rights Inc. is the original license holder of reborn and i think they sold the marketing rights to funimation..but i suppose that only holds true for dvds and stuff, else they couldn't release it on CR...or it's limited to those countries that don't get the stream...but well, that's hypothetical, i don't really know and it doesn't really matter :D

mm actually only the people with a crunchyroll membership get to watch the episodes an hour after they are aired in japan, people without a membership get to watch them a week later. 

as for funimation there's nothing (so i've heard) official with them and KHR, they are just taking measure to eliminate illegal distribution and fansubbing.
